如何使用oracle修改表字段长度
如何使用oracle修改表字段长度
Oracle是一种关系数据库管理系统(RDBMS),由美国Oracle公司开发和维护。它是全球最受欢迎和广泛使用的商业数据库系统之一。以下是Oracle的一些主要特点和功能:可扩展性:Oracle被设计为高度可扩展的数据库系统,...
Oracle数据库中,表中已存在数据字段修改该字段的长度,如有疑问可沟通联系,当积分自动提升到很高的时候欢迎联系,会把积分调低。
注意:如果长度超过5,会终止在第二不,更新前通过lengthb(trim(context))判断字段长度。1.char(10)转变成varchar2(10) ,长度保持一样。
最近一段时间一边在线上抓取SQL来优化,一边在整理这个开发规范,尽量减少新的问题SQL进入生产库。今天也是对公司的开发做了一次培训,PPT就不放上来了,里面有十来个生产SQL的案例。因为规范大部分还是具有通用性,...
添加字段的语法:alter table tablename add (column datatype ...修改字段的语法:alter table tablename modify (column datatype [default value][null/not null],….);删除字段的语法:alter table table...
在Oracle中修改表字段长度的SQL语句的语法如下: ``` ALTER TABLE table_name MODIFY column_name data_type(new_length); ``` 其中,`table_name`为要修改的表名,`column_name`为要修改的字段名称,`data_type`...
你可以使用 ALTER TABLE 语句来修改表字段的长度。具体操作如下: 1. 打开 SQL 开发工具,连接到 Oracle 数据库。 2. 输入以下命令,将指定字段的长度修改为新的长度: ``` ALTER TABLE 表名 MODIFY 字段名 新...
分两种情况: 1.表中没有数据的情况,直接一条sql语句就能解决 alter table 表名 modify(字段名 字段类型 ) 例: ...思路分4段,先将原字段改个名字,然后新增一个列,这个新增的列名跟原字段列...
前两天测试同学问了一个问题,表中某一个字段,需要改一下长度,对业务是否会有影响?可能隐约之中,我们觉得没影响,但又好像有影响,究竟有何影响,我们从实验来看最科学。首先建测试表,NAME字段是VARCHAR2(10),...
比如类似于修改表字段的长度和非空属性。 oracle需要这样操作: 以 T_USER 表为例,修改name的非空属性 --1、创建 T_USER 的备份 T_USER_BACK create table T_USER_BACK as select * from T_USER; --2、删除原表 T...
添加字段的语法:alter table tablename add (column datatype ...修改字段的语法:alter table tablename modify (column datatype [default value][null/not null],….);删除字段的语法:alter table table...
转自:https://www.cnblogs.com/fx-blog/p/7132833.html...comment on column 表名.字段名 is '字段的注释信息';注意表名的大小写例如:1、创建表:CREATE TABLE Student(id varchar2(32) primary key,name varchar...
Oracle修改字段类型和长度,oracle修改字段Oracle修改字段名alter table 表名 rename column 旧字段名 to 新字段名Oracle修改字段类型和长度alter table 表名 modify 字段名 数据类型如果是修改数据类型比如由...
Oracle修改字段类型后索引错误的解决方案起因:由于在查询中需要用到 UNION ALL 操作,而表中的存在 LONG 类型字段,操作无法完成,根据具体业务场景,将 LONG 类型字段修改为 CLOB 类型。修改后,UNION ALL 操作...
脚本下载地址:oracle大表字段类型修改在线重定义脚本.txt最近在客户现场测试最大的24亿行记录的分区表,整个变更过程花费3个多小时,符合预期。网上相关的文章比较多,但都只是告诉我们怎么用,对于大表环境下的坑...
3.修改字段(修改字段的类型,修改字段的长度) 1.添加字段: 总是可以成功,新添加的字段出现在表的最后面。 altertablestudent add tel varchar2(11); altertablestudent add addrvarchar2(11); 2.删除字段:...
SQL> drop table emp;Table dropped.SQL> create table emp (empno int,ename varchar2(20), deptno char(10),constraint emp_fk foreign key (deptno) references ddeptno));Table created.SQL>...
【代码】oracle 不删除数据修改字段长度。
这里写自定义目录标题欢迎使用Markdown编辑器新的改变功能快捷键合理的创建标题,有助于目录的生成如何改变文本的样式插入链接与图片如何插入一段漂亮的代码片生成一个适合你的列表创建一个表格设定内容居中、居左、...
select t_tables.table_name, t_column.column_name, t_column.data_length, 'alter table ' || t_column.table_name || ' modify ' || t_column.column_name || ' varchar2(50);' as alter_sqlstr ...
环境 ... oracle Pl/sql 准备 一张表 lyz_emp 步骤 1.创建表 lyz_emp -- 创建表lyz_emp create table lyz_emp( e_id number(10) not null ,e_oldName varchar2(2) not null ,PR...
标签: 字段长度
alter table 表名 modify 列名 数据类型; alter table bl_yhsz modify zcmc varchar2(120); alter table sys_job_log modify EXCEPTION_INFO VARCHAR2(3000);
alter table 表名 modify 字段名 varchar2(200); 此DDL语句不会对原长度时已存在的数据有影响.
alter table Tf_f_Stockorder modify (back_reason varchar(2000))